§ 67-5-2306 — Certificate of nondelinquency

Any person cutting, severing, hauling or carrying away and sawing timber from any lands can be protected from liability hereunder by securing from the trustee or the delinquent tax collector in the county a certificate certifying that there are no delinquent taxes on the land from which it is proposed to cut or remove timber, such certificate to definitely and exactly describe the land referred to.

Legislative History

Acts 1945, ch. 76, § 4; mod. C. Supp. 1950, § 1593.4 (Williams, § 1789.15); T.C.A. (orig. ed.), § 67-1916.
